Every living being has the same basic wish – to be happy and to avoid suffering. Even newborn babies, animals, and insects have this wish. It has been our main wish since beginningless time and it is with us all the time, even during our sleep. We spend our whole life working hard to fulfill this wish. In this series, we will explore the steps needed to develop the joyous mind that protects us from pain and suffering – a mind that cherishes all living beings – known as bodhichitta.
